A Simplified Colorimetric Test for Poliomyelitis Virus and Antibody

Abstract
The test is based on the metabolic activity of viable HeLa cells which produce acid from glucose when cultured in a medium consisting of Mixture no. 199, 5% heated monkey serum and added glucose. Phenol red indicator is changed from red to yellow. The cells are suspended in medium, counted and distributed in suspension to either virus dilutions or mixtures of dilutions of unknown viruses and sera. In the presence of unneutralized poliomyelitis virus the HeLa cells are destroyed; the medium''s color (red) remains unchanged. There was agreement between virus infectivity endpoints and antibody endpoints as determined by concomitant readings of color changes and cytopathogenicity.
